Outline of Final Research Achievements

To separate and recover harmful or useful ionic substances in wastewater under mild condition, several easily hydrolysable surfactants were synthesized and applied to solvent extractant, coagulant, and adsorbent. The solvent extractions of ionic dyes, capable of repeated use of non-halogenated organic solvent and selective separation of mixed substrates, were performed. We also demonstrated that the particles dispersed with the surfactant and the surfactant-modified clays function as coagulant and adsorbent, respectively, leading to easy recovery of anionic dyes.
